Why Does Your Garage Door Jump When Opening?

Common Causes of a Jumping Garage Door

1. Damaged or Worn-out Springs

Over time, the springs that help balance your garage door can wear out or become damaged. This can result in uneven tension, causing the door to jump when opening.

2. Misaligned Tracks

If the tracks on either side of your garage door are misaligned, it can cause the door to jump off track during the opening process.

3. Broken Rollers

Garage door rollers are responsible for smooth movement along the tracks. When the rollers break or get stuck, the door may jerk or jump when opening.

4. Loose or Damaged Cables

Garage door cables play a crucial role in lifting and lowering the door. If the cables are loose or damaged, they can cause the door to jerk or jump during operation.

5. Malfunctioning Garage Door Opener

A faulty or misaligned garage door opener can lead to improper movement, resulting in the door jumping when opening.

How to Fix a Jumping Garage Door?

Solutions to Resolve the Issue

1. Inspect and Replace Springs

Call a professional garage door technician to inspect and replace any damaged or worn-out springs. They have the expertise and tools to ensure proper installation and tension adjustment.

2. Align the Tracks

Check the alignment of the tracks and make any necessary adjustments. Tighten loose bolts or screws and ensure the tracks are parallel and properly secured.

3. Replace Broken Rollers

If you notice any broken or damaged rollers, replace them promptly. Consider using nylon rollers, as they are durable and provide smoother operation.

4. Check and Replace Cables

Examine the condition of the garage door cables. If they appear loose, frayed, or damaged, it’s essential to replace them to prevent accidents and restore proper door function.

5. Inspect the Garage Door Opener

If the problem persists, inspect the garage door opener for any issues. Make sure the opener is properly aligned and that the safety features are functioning correctly. Consider consulting a professional if needed.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

Can I fix a jumping garage door myself?

While some minor adjustments can be made by homeowners, it is recommended to seek professional assistance for complex garage door repairs. This ensures safety and prevents further damage.
